In most instances, the process for linking a new replacement keys to your vehicle is easy. Simply insert the key, rotate it to the run position and it will then sync with your car. You can then lock and start your vehicle by inserting the key.
If you have one that is older than 2013, you might need to talk to an advisor from a service provider for this procedure to be completed. They'll need your chassis number and security code before they can activate it on your behalf.
You'll need your original and current vehicle registrations along with an official letter from you naming them as the authorized parties to receive the key. Once it's been programmed, you can take it home. The process can take up to three days , depending on the year and the model of your Mercedes.

Key fob replacement
Key fobs are a common feature of modern automobiles. They can unlock and start the car, as as arm an alarm at the touch of a button. These systems are both practical and effective in deterring theft. They can also help save battery life when not being used.
You can also set your vehicle's settings with key fobs. This makes them easier to use than standard keys and reduces the need for additional keys in your purse or pocket.
Other key fobs let you save battery life by only unlocking your car when it's within range, which can help prevent it from draining out. Certain key fobs permit you to set up a personal "lock/unlock sequence" so that all doors unlock automatically when you hit the lock button.
Mercedes is one of the few brands that have kept their remote keys in a relatively uniform manner throughout the years, while incorporating the transponder that transmits a code only when it's hit. It's a lot safer than the radio signal many other manufacturers depend on, and it means keys can't be hacked by hackers or used to unlock a different vehicle.

No matter what kind of key fobs you have it is essential to replace the batteries on a regular basis. If you don't you could experience issues like decreased range or buttons that don't function.
To change the batteries of your Mercedes key, follow these easy steps. First, identify the type of key you have. For example, a Chrome Smart Key requires the use of a CR2025 battery. Alternately, an Smart Key older than 10 years old will require a CR2025 battery. Once you've identified the kind of battery you need, you can buy it online or in-store at your local Ace Hardware store.
